District of Columbia Education Compact

The mission of the newly constituted DC Education Compact (DCEC) is to promote civic engagement, investment, and collaboration to improve student achievement in the District of Columbia. DCEC came into existence formally in January of 2006 as a result of a merger between the initiative known as the DC Education Compact and the Public Education Partnership Fund (PEP Fund). The PEP Fund opened for business in June of 2003 as a pooler of resources, which would then make large, systemic investments in the improvement of the DC Public Schools (DCPS). DCEC was established as an initiative, designed initially to convene and align the community around a consensus agenda in support of public education, in general, and the DCPS, in particular. Both organizations increasingly realized over the course of 2005 that they could better benefit DCPS and their own interests by merging the grantmaking capacity of PEP with the convening and planning capacity of DCEC. In November 2005, the organizations voted to formally merge under one board.
